The reality of new build developments in Guardamar del Segura

Guardamar del Segura is a relatively small coastal town, yet buyers are often surprised by how many new build developments appear to exist.

Behind the scenes, the reality is simple:

Most agents are offering exactly the same new build properties.

In Spain, developers distribute their projects to multiple agencies. The brochures, renders, and floorplans are identical. What changes is not the property — but the level of filtering and advice applied before it reaches the buyer.

This often leads to:

  • Buyers being shown 6–10 developments

  • Key differences becoming blurred

  • Decisions driven by finishes rather than fundamentals

  • Important long-term factors being overlooked

More choice does not automatically lead to better outcomes.

Hidden risks when buying a new build property in Guardamar

New build marketing focuses heavily on what looks attractive today:

  • Modern design

  • Communal pools

  • “Walking distance” claims

  • Competitive launch pricing

What’s rarely highlighted are the factors that matter three, five, or ten years later.

From my local experience as an estate agent in Guardamar del Segura, the most common hidden risks include:

Orientation and natural light
Two identical apartments in the same building can feel completely different depending on sun exposure and prevailing winds. This affects comfort, energy efficiency, and resale appeal.

Noise and surroundings
Future infrastructure, nearby roads, or seasonal activity can significantly impact how a property feels once it’s lived in — something brochures never show.

Build quality vs. finish quality
Attractive kitchens and bathrooms don’t compensate for poor insulation, weak soundproofing, or shortcuts taken behind the walls.

Resale performance
Not every new build property in Guardamar performs well on resale. Some developments age better than others depending on layout, location, and long-term demand.
